NY nonresident income allocation of 0
I am a resident of IL and work for a company with offices in IL and NY. I usually work some number of days in the NY office, my company withholds NY taxes, and I normally file a NY nonresident tax return and use the percent method to allocate my income to NY.
For 2020, due to the pandemic, I did not travel and did not work any days in the NY office. I am entering zero for 2020's percent of income allocation, which TurboTax seems to allow. However, when trying to file the NY tax return, TurboTax will not allow my return to be submitted saying NY will not accept a zero income allocation.
I can't be the only person with this issue. Is this a bug? I'm trying to get a refund for my 2020 NY tax withholding. How can I do this if I can't submit a return with a zero income allocation? Thank you.
